David Walsh

Board Member at Zafin

David Walsh is the managing partner for Kayne Anderson Capital Advisors’ growth equity activities.

Mr. Walsh has a record of successfully starting, acquiring and turning around technology and telecommunications companies. Previously, Mr. Walsh worked in corporate finance at Ernst & Young. In 1988, he became a partner in the buyout fund Maiden Lane Associates. In 1991, Mr. Walsh acquired a bankrupt technology company, Card*Tel Inc., and later sold the company to Transaction Network Services, Inc. at a ten times return for shareholders. Mr. Walsh continued to develop the business for TNS until 1999, when TNS was acquired by PSINet. Mr. Walsh then started FortuneLinX, a provider of real-time revenue assurance systems to the telecommunications sector, which was acquired two years later.

Mr. Walsh graduated summa cum laude from the State University of New York at Geneseo and obtained his M.B.A. from the Harvard Business School.
